Output e683bc8d80d9860ae650ea35cca889f31250158bcf303c831cbbe3c9c572ea11:1

value
2812320
script pubkey
OP_0 OP_PUSHBYTES_20 10781ed36b670d74c97ee1f8895c14c066172376
address
ltc1qzpupa5mtvuxhfjt7u8ugjhq5cpnpwgmkcm3ypc
transaction
e683bc8d80d9860ae650ea35cca889f31250158bcf303c831cbbe3c9c572ea11
spent
true